在了解host文件的意义之前很有必要知道 域名解析服务器的工作原理,其实也可以说是 要理解windows 解析域名的原理。
在Windows系统中,要访问一个域名,一定是解析成对应的IP才可以访问,会先扫描本地的host文件。如果在本地未找到,则去DNS域名解析服务器及进行解析。
host文件的功能: 加快域名解析 / 构建映射关系 / 屏蔽垃圾网站
构建映射关系
在很多单位中,都会有自己局域网,而且还会有不同的服务器提供给公司的成员使用。但由于局域网中一般很少架设 DNS 服务器,因此在访问这些服务器时,就需要输入难记的 IP 地址,这对大家来说相当麻烦。因此,咱们可以分别给这些服务器取个容易记住的名字,然后在
hosts
文件中建立 IP 映射,这样在以后访问的时候,只要输入这个服务器的名字就 OK 啦!
屏蔽垃圾网站
现在有很多网站,在不经过咱们同意的时候,就将各种各样的插件安装到咱们的计算机中,其中不乏病毒和木马。对于这些网站,咱们就可以利用
hosts
文件把这些网站的域名映射到一个错误的 IP 或本地计算机的 IP 地址上,这样就可以达到禁止访问的目的啦!
修改注意:host是没有后缀名的系统文件,需要用管理员权限打开,ip在前域名在后,空格隔开